#ifndef DECODERS_H
#define DECODERS_H
#include "bytes.h"
#include "sector.h"
#include "record.h"
#include "decoders/fluxmapreader.h"
class Sector;
class Fluxmap;
class FluxmapReader;
class RawRecord;
class RawBits;
class Track;
typedef std::vector<std::unique_ptr<RawRecord>> RawRecordVector;
typedef std::vector<std::unique_ptr<Sector>> SectorVector;
extern void setDecoderManualClockRate(double clockrate_us);
extern Bytes decodeFmMfm(std::vector<bool>::const_iterator start,
std::vector<bool>::const_iterator end);
extern void encodeMfm(std::vector<bool>& bits, unsigned& cursor, const Bytes& input, bool& lastBit);
extern void encodeFm(std::vector<bool>& bits, unsigned& cursor, const Bytes& input);
static inline Bytes decodeFmMfm(const std::vector<bool> bits)
{ return decodeFmMfm(bits.begin(), bits.end()); }
class AbstractDecoder
{
public:
virtual ~AbstractDecoder() {}
public:
enum RecordType
{
SECTOR_RECORD,
DATA_RECORD,
UNKNOWN_RECORD
};
public:
void decodeToSectors(Track& track);
void pushRecord(const Fluxmap::Position& start, const Fluxmap::Position& end);
std::vector<bool> readRawBits(unsigned count)
{ return _fmr->readRawBits(count, _sector->clock); }
Fluxmap::Position tell()
{ return _fmr->tell(); }
void seek(const Fluxmap::Position& pos)
{ return _fmr->seek(pos); }
protected:
virtual void beginTrack() {};
virtual RecordType advanceToNextRecord() = 0;
virtual void decodeSectorRecord() = 0;
virtual void decodeDataRecord() {};
FluxmapReader* _fmr;
Track* _track;
Sector* _sector;
};
#endif
